SIDE IMPACT AIR BAG MODULE Removal & Installation 1. Before proceeding, see AIR BAG SAFETY PRECAUTIONS
. Disable air
bag system. See DISABLING & ACTIVATING AIR BAG SYSTEM
.
2. Disconnect wiring under appropriate front seat. Remove seat nuts and bolts.
Remove seat from vehicle. Remove bolts securing seat back assembly to seat
recliner hin
ges. Remove front seat back assembl
y.
NOTE: Side impact air bag module is replaced with seat back
assembly and cannot be serviced separately.
2004 Mitsubishi Endeavor Limited
2004 ACCESSORIES/SAFETY EQUIPMENT Mitsubishi - Air Bag Restraint Systems
Page 295 of 3870

3. To install, reverse removal procedure. Tighten front seat nuts and bolts to
specification. See TORQUE SPECIFICATIONS
. Activate air bag system.
SIDE IMPACT SENSOR Removal & Installation 1. Before proceeding, see AIR BAG SAFETY PRECAUTIONS
. Disable air
bag system. See DISABLING & ACTIVATING AIR BAG SYSTEM
.
2. Remove appropriate B-pillar trim panel. Remove seat belt pretensioner. See
SEAT BELT PRETENSIONER
. Remove side impact sensor nuts. See Fig.
14 . Disconnect side impact sensor electrical connector. Remove side impact
sensor.
3. To install, reverse removal procedure. Tighten side impact sensor nuts and seat
belt pretensioner anchor bolts to specification. See TORQUE SPECIFICATIONS
. Activate air bag system.

1A
Driver-side front impact sensor short circuit
1B
Driver-side front impact sensor open circuit
1C
Driver-side front impact sensor short to voltage
1D
Driver-side front impact sensor short to ground
2A
Passenger-side front impact sensor short circuit
2B
Passenger-side front impact sensor open circuit
2C
Passenger-side front impact sensor short to voltage
2D
Passenger-side front impact sensor short to ground
11
Front impact sensor short circuit
12
Front impact sensor either circuit open/no power
13
Front impact sensor both circuits open/no power
14
Analog "G" sensor system
15
Safing "G" sensor short circuit
16
Safing "G" sensor open circuit
17
Safing "G" side impact sensor
21
Driver-side air bag module short circuit
22
Driver-side air bag module open circuit
24
Passenger-side air bag module short circuit
25
Passenger-side air bag module open circuit
26
Driver-side seat belt pretensioner short circuit
27
Driver-side seat belt pretensioner open circuit
28
Passenger-side seat belt pretensioner short circuit
29
Passenger-side seat belt pretensioner open circuit
31 & 32
SRS ECU capacitor circuit
34
SRS ECU connector lock circuit
35
SRS ECU air bag system deployment
41
SRS ECU power circuit (Fuse No. 2)
42
SRS ECU power circuit (Fuse No. 3)
43
AIR BAG warning light does not illuminate
43
AIR BAG warning light stays illuminated
44
AIR BAG warning light
